  1. # CMake 3.6 required for FindBoost to define IMPORTED libs properly on unknown Boost versions
  2. cmake_minimum_required(VERSION 3.6)
  3. list(APPEND CMAKE_MODULE_PATH "${CMAKE_CURRENT_SOURCE_DIR}/CMakeModules")
  4. list(APPEND CMAKE_MODULE_PATH "${CMAKE_CURRENT_SOURCE_DIR}/externals/cmake-modules")
  5. include(DownloadExternals)
  6. include(CMakeDependentOption)
  7. project(yuzu)
  8. # Set bundled sdl2/qt as dependent options.
  9. # OFF by default, but if ENABLE_SDL2 and MSVC are true then ON
  10. option(ENABLE_SDL2 "Enable the SDL2 frontend" ON)
  11. CMAKE_DEPENDENT_OPTION(YUZU_USE_BUNDLED_SDL2 "Download bundled SDL2 binaries" ON "ENABLE_SDL2;MSVC" OFF)
  12. option(ENABLE_QT "Enable the Qt frontend" ON)
  13. CMAKE_DEPENDENT_OPTION(YUZU_USE_BUNDLED_QT "Download bundled Qt binaries" ON "ENABLE_QT;MSVC" OFF)
  14. option(YUZU_USE_BUNDLED_UNICORN "Build/Download bundled Unicorn" ON)
  15. if(NOT EXISTS ${CMAKE_SOURCE_DIR}/.git/hooks/pre-commit)
  16. message(STATUS "Copying pre-commit hook")
  17. file(COPY hooks/pre-commit
  18. DESTINATION ${CMAKE_SOURCE_DIR}/.git/hooks)
  19. endif()
  20. # Sanity check : Check that all submodules are present
  21. # =======================================================================
  22. function(check_submodules_present)
  23. file(READ "${CMAKE_SOURCE_DIR}/.gitmodules" gitmodules)
  24. string(REGEX MATCHALL "path *= *[^ \t\r\n]*" gitmodules ${gitmodules})
  25. foreach(module ${gitmodules})
  26. string(REGEX REPLACE "path *= *" "" module ${module})
  27. if (NOT EXISTS "${CMAKE_SOURCE_DIR}/${module}/.git")
  28. message(FATAL_ERROR "Git submodule ${module} not found. "
  29. "Please run: git submodule update --init --recursive")
  30. endif()
  31. endforeach()
  32. endfunction()
  33. check_submodules_present()
  34. # Detect current compilation architecture and create standard definitions
  35. # =======================================================================
  36. include(CheckSymbolExists)
  37. function(detect_architecture symbol arch)
  38. if (NOT DEFINED ARCHITECTURE)
  39. set(CMAKE_REQUIRED_QUIET 1)
  40. check_symbol_exists("${symbol}" "" ARCHITECTURE_${arch})
  41. unset(CMAKE_REQUIRED_QUIET)
  42. # The output variable needs to be unique across invocations otherwise
  43. # CMake's crazy scope rules will keep it defined
  44. if (ARCHITECTURE_${arch})
  45. set(ARCHITECTURE "${arch}" PARENT_SCOPE)
  46. set(ARCHITECTURE_${arch} 1 PARENT_SCOPE)
  47. add_definitions(-DARCHITECTURE_${arch}=1)
  48. endif()
  49. endif()
  50. endfunction()
  51. if (NOT ENABLE_GENERIC)
  52. if (MSVC)
  53. detect_architecture("_M_AMD64" x86_64)
  54. detect_architecture("_M_IX86" x86)
  55. detect_architecture("_M_ARM" ARM)
  56. else()
  57. detect_architecture("__x86_64__" x86_64)
  58. detect_architecture("__i386__" x86)
  59. detect_architecture("__arm__" ARM)
  60. endif()
  61. endif()
  62. if (NOT DEFINED ARCHITECTURE)
  63. set(ARCHITECTURE "GENERIC")
  64. set(ARCHITECTURE_GENERIC 1)
  65. add_definitions(-DARCHITECTURE_GENERIC=1)
  66. endif()
  67. message(STATUS "Target architecture: ${ARCHITECTURE}")
  68. # Configure compilation flags
  69. # ===========================
  70. set(CMAKE_CXX_STANDARD 17)
  71. set(CMAKE_CXX_STANDARD_REQUIRED ON)
  72. if (NOT MSVC)
  73. set(CMAKE_CXX_FLAGS "${CMAKE_CXX_FLAGS} -Wno-attributes")
  74. set(CMAKE_C_FLAGS "${CMAKE_C_FLAGS}")
  75. if (MINGW)
  76. add_definitions(-DMINGW_HAS_SECURE_API)
  77. if (MINGW_STATIC_BUILD)
  78. add_definitions(-DQT_STATICPLUGIN)
  79. set(CMAKE_CXX_FLAGS "${CMAKE_CXX_FLAGS} -static")
  80. set(CMAKE_EXE_LINKER_FLAGS "${CMAKE_EXE_LINKER_FLAGS} -static")
  81. endif()
  82. endif()
  83. else()
  84. # Silence "deprecation" warnings
  85. add_definitions(/D_CRT_SECURE_NO_WARNINGS /D_CRT_NONSTDC_NO_DEPRECATE /D_SCL_SECURE_NO_WARNINGS)
  86. # Avoid windows.h junk
  87. add_definitions(/DNOMINMAX)
  88. # Avoid windows.h from including some usually unused libs like winsocks.h, since this might cause some redefinition errors.
  89. add_definitions(/DWIN32_LEAN_AND_MEAN)
  90. # set up output paths for executable binaries (.exe-files, and .dll-files on DLL-capable platforms)
  91. set(CMAKE_RUNTIME_OUTPUT_DIRECTORY ${CMAKE_BINARY_DIR}/bin)
  92. set(CMAKE_CONFIGURATION_TYPES Debug Release CACHE STRING "" FORCE)
  93. # Tweak optimization settings
  94. # As far as I can tell, there's no way to override the CMake defaults while leaving user
  95. # changes intact, so we'll just clobber everything and say sorry.
  96. message(STATUS "Cache compiler flags ignored, please edit CMakeLists.txt to change the flags.")
  97. # /W3 - Level 3 warnings
  98. # /MP - Multi-threaded compilation
  99. # /Zi - Output debugging information
  100. # /Zo - enhanced debug info for optimized builds
  101. # /permissive- - enables stricter C++ standards conformance checks
  102. set(CMAKE_C_FLAGS "/W3 /MP /Zi /Zo /permissive-" CACHE STRING "" FORCE)
  103. # /EHsc - C++-only exception handling semantics
  104. # /Zc:throwingNew - let codegen assume `operator new` will never return null
  105. # /Zc:inline - let codegen omit inline functions in object files
  106. set(CMAKE_CXX_FLAGS "${CMAKE_C_FLAGS} /EHsc /std:c++latest /Zc:throwingNew,inline" CACHE STRING "" FORCE)
  107. # /MDd - Multi-threaded Debug Runtime DLL
  108. set(CMAKE_C_FLAGS_DEBUG "/Od /MDd" CACHE STRING "" FORCE)
  109. set(CMAKE_CXX_FLAGS_DEBUG "${CMAKE_C_FLAGS_DEBUG}" CACHE STRING "" FORCE)
  110. # /O2 - Optimization level 2
  111. # /GS- - No stack buffer overflow checks
  112. # /MD - Multi-threaded runtime DLL
  113. set(CMAKE_C_FLAGS_RELEASE "/O2 /GS- /MD" CACHE STRING "" FORCE)
  114. set(CMAKE_CXX_FLAGS_RELEASE "${CMAKE_C_FLAGS_RELEASE}" CACHE STRING "" FORCE)
  115. set(CMAKE_EXE_LINKER_FLAGS_DEBUG "/DEBUG /MANIFEST:NO" CACHE STRING "" FORCE)
  116. set(CMAKE_EXE_LINKER_FLAGS_RELEASE "/DEBUG /MANIFEST:NO /INCREMENTAL:NO /OPT:REF,ICF" CACHE STRING "" FORCE)
  117. endif()
  118. # Fix GCC C++17 and Boost.ICL incompatibility (needed to build dynarmic)
  119. # See https://bugzilla.redhat.com/show_bug.cgi?id=1485641#c1
  120. if (CMAKE_COMPILER_IS_GNUCC)
  121. set(CMAKE_CXX_FLAGS "${CMAKE_CXX_FLAGS} -fno-new-ttp-matching")
  122. endif()
  123. # Set file offset size to 64 bits.
  124. #
  125. # On modern Unixes, this is typically already the case. The lone exception is
  126. # glibc, which may default to 32 bits. glibc allows this to be configured
  127. # by setting _FILE_OFFSET_BITS.
  128. if(CMAKE_SYSTEM_NAME STREQUAL "Linux")
  129. add_definitions(-D_FILE_OFFSET_BITS=64)
  130. endif()
  131. # CMake seems to only define _DEBUG on Windows
  132. set_property(DIRECTORY APPEND PROPERTY
  133. COMPILE_DEFINITIONS $<$<CONFIG:Debug>:_DEBUG> $<$<NOT:$<CONFIG:Debug>>:NDEBUG>)
  134. math(EXPR EMU_ARCH_BITS ${CMAKE_SIZEOF_VOID_P}*8)
  135. add_definitions(-DEMU_ARCH_BITS=${EMU_ARCH_BITS})

  249. # Platform-specific library requirements
  250. # ======================================
  251. IF (APPLE)
  252. FIND_LIBRARY(COCOA_LIBRARY Cocoa) # Umbrella framework for everything GUI-related
  253. set(PLATFORM_LIBRARIES ${COCOA_LIBRARY} ${IOKIT_LIBRARY} ${COREVIDEO_LIBRARY})
  254. if (CMAKE_CXX_COMPILER_ID STREQUAL Clang)
  255. set(CMAKE_CXX_FLAGS "${CMAKE_CXX_FLAGS} -stdlib=libc++")
  256. set(CMAKE_EXE_LINKER_FLAGS "${CMAKE_EXE_LINKER_FLAGS} -stdlib=libc++")
  257. endif()
  258. ELSEIF (WIN32)
  259. # WSAPoll and SHGetKnownFolderPath (AppData/Roaming) didn't exist before WinNT 6.x (Vista)
  260. add_definitions(-D_WIN32_WINNT=0x0600 -DWINVER=0x0600)
  261. set(PLATFORM_LIBRARIES winmm ws2_32)
  262. IF (MINGW)
  263. # PSAPI is the Process Status API
  264. set(PLATFORM_LIBRARIES ${PLATFORM_LIBRARIES} psapi imm32 version)
  265. ENDIF (MINGW)
  266. ELSEIF (CMAKE_SYSTEM_NAME MATCHES "^(Linux|kFreeBSD|GNU|SunOS)$")
  267. set(PLATFORM_LIBRARIES rt)
  268. ENDIF (APPLE)
  269. # MINGW: GCC does not support codecvt, so use iconv instead
  270. if (UNIX OR MINGW)
  271. find_library(ICONV_LIBRARY NAMES iconv)
  272. if (ICONV_LIBRARY)
  273. list(APPEND PLATFORM_LIBRARIES ${ICONV_LIBRARY})
  274. endif()
  275. endif()

  321. # Include source code
  322. # ===================
  323. # This function should be passed a list of all files in a target. It will automatically generate
  324. # file groups following the directory hierarchy, so that the layout of the files in IDEs matches the
  325. # one in the filesystem.
  326. function(create_target_directory_groups target_name)
  327. # Place any files that aren't in the source list in a separate group so that they don't get in
  328. # the way.
  329. source_group("Other Files" REGULAR_EXPRESSION ".")
  330. get_target_property(target_sources "${target_name}" SOURCES)
  331. foreach(file_name IN LISTS target_sources)
  332. get_filename_component(dir_name "${file_name}" PATH)
  333. # Group names use '\' as a separator even though the entire rest of CMake uses '/'...
  334. string(REPLACE "/" "\\" group_name "${dir_name}")
  335. source_group("${group_name}" FILES "${file_name}")
  336. endforeach()
  337. endfunction()
  338. # Gets a UTC timstamp and sets the provided variable to it
  339. function(get_timestamp _var)
  340. string(TIMESTAMP timestamp UTC)
  341. set(${_var} "${timestamp}" PARENT_SCOPE)
  342. endfunction()
